Hollan Takes Thunder in the Valley Night One

Hollan Takes Thunder in the Valley Night One

Grain Valley, MO – Taking the inaugural appearance of the POWRi Speedway Motors 600cc Outlaw Micro League at Valley Speedway, Harley Hollan landed in victory lane in night one of the Second Annual Thunder in the Valley. Hollan’s Thunder in the Valley victory helped him inch closer to regaining the point lead after relinquishing the lead to Austin Schaeffer following a mechanical failure at Macon Speedway.

After starting outside the front row, Riley Goodno overtook Harley Hollan for the lead until nearly mid-way. On lap 14, Hollan found a groove and snuck past Goodno for the lead. As the laps wound down, Joe B. Miller overcame Goodno for second, leaving Goodno to settle for third. Austin Schaeffer finished fourth, while Gunner Ramey took fifth after charging from the 18th position.

“It was a good run for us,” said Harley Hollan. “We were fighting some smoking issues earlier and got it ironed out. We enjoyed this race track; it was fun. I was a little too tight to run the bottom, but if I got in on the middle and slowed the car down onto the bottom, I found a little moisture coming off.”

“I seen Schaeffer up there on it, so I figured I’d give it another shot,” commented Joe B Miller. “Towards the end it looked like it was getting cleaned off. Early, I couldn’t make it work, just got it going for the last couple of laps. Congratulations to Harley. We’ll move onto tomorrow.”

“We just got a brand new motor and we had trouble with the transmission,” stated Riley Goodno. “But, we got it figured out now. Congratulations to Harley on the win. I’m just glad to be in the top three. Nathan Benson really helped us on our setups this year.”
